Day by day
Day 1–2
Denarau arrival
Resort check-in, island briefing and a welcome dinner as the sun drops into the Pacific.
Day 3–4
Yasawa flyer north
Cruise the island chain to the Blue Lagoon region — the water really is that colour.
Day 5–6
Sawa-i-Lau caves
Swim into the sacred limestone caves, then a village visit with a traditional kava ceremony.
Day 7–8
Reef & waterfall days
Snorkel coral gardens with reef sharks and turtles, hike to hidden jungle waterfalls.
Day 9
Island leisure
Kayak, read, float, repeat. Optional sunset fishing with the locals.
Day 10
Vinaka, Fiji
Slow breakfast, one last swim, and the boat home with a full heart.
